M3GAN - a fun PG 13 horror/comedy

Posted by RGA on April 23, 2023 at 03:32:34:

I found this film to be a fun romp for a modern-day horror film - not too bloody or too scary so for those who like their horror 'lite' this one was pretty good.

A robotics expert makes a toy robot that imprints on the child and becomes too overprotective. AI runs amok in a kind of modern-day Chucky movie.

93% fresh rating on Rottentomatoes is a bit surprising but it's a pretty easy watch.

If you're looking for a horror film to show kids in the 10-13 range this one should not be too bad.
